On the morning of December 22, Lao Cai province held an inauguration ceremony for the reconstruction project of three residential areas: Lang Nu village, Phuc Khanh commune (Bao Yen district) - in person; Kho Vang village and Nam Tong village (Bac Ha district) - online.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h and General Phan Van Giang, Minister of National Defense attended the inauguration ceremony at Lang Nu village.

After more than 3 months of construction, 90 houses in 3 resettlement areas have been completed and handed over, welcoming people to live. Along with that, public works and auxiliary items have also been completed and put into use. Cutting the ribbon and speaking at the ceremony,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h, on behalf of the leaders of the Party, State and Government, thanked the companionship of the Party Committee, authorities, people of Lao Cai province and sponsors for completing the task of building 3 resettlement areas according to the assigned plan.

According to the Prime Minister, the completion of 90 houses before the Lunar New Year has demonstrated the spirit of mutual love and support of the community, philanthropists and sponsors. The Prime Minister affirmed that the completion of 3 resettlement areas and the stabilization of people's lives after natural disasters is a clear demonstration of the spirit of great national unity, thereby turning the impossible into possible, contributing to strengthening people's trust in the Party and the State. Immediately after the inauguration ceremony,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h requested Lao Cai province to continue to overcome the consequences of natural disasters, promote production and business in 3 resettlement areas so that people have more income, research and design, construct lakes and dams in Lang Nu village, create ecological landscapes, and develop aquaculture in the locality.

At the same time, with the spirit of only discussing work, not backtracking, the Prime Minister assigned Lao Cai province to complete the elimination of temporary and dilapidated houses before December 31, 2025. Preparing to end the old year, start the new year, and welcome the Lunar New Year 2025,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h wished the people in the three resettlement areas a warm, peaceful, healthy and happy Tet. The three villages of Lang Nu, Nam Tong and Kho Vang will soon become "Model villages" - "happy villages", clean, beautiful, green, civilized, modern, with a prosperous life in terms of material, spiritual, health, education, culture, etc. Speaking at the inauguration ceremony, a representative of the Vietnamese Heart Fund on behalf of the sponsors said that the simultaneous commencement and completion of construction is a testament to the spirit of solidarity and sharing in the face of difficulties and hardships of the community, government and social organizations. On behalf of the leaders of Lao Cai province, Mr. Dang Xuan Phong, Secretary of Lao Cai Provincial Party Committee, expressed his gratitude to the leaders of the Party, State, Government, organizations, individuals and social communities who have accompanied and helped Lao Cai province overcome the most difficult times. According to Mr. Phong, in parallel with stabilizing housing for people after natural disasters, restoring production and ensuring long-term and stable livelihoods for the people is one of the important tasks of the province in the coming time.
